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Boa tarde:
Fiz um administrador no qual meu aluno vai poder logar com seu cpf e Rg, localmente quando testo usando o wamp, funciona tudo bonitinho como planejei, porém quando publico no meu servidor não funciona, quando uso o cpf e rg para logar vai tudo ok, porém quando tento usar qualquer opção que coloquei na área exclusiva do aluno não funciona, abaixo vou dar um exemplo de como funciona no wamp;
Cliente ----> Loga utilizando CPF E RG
Cliente Logou ------> Abre uma página index, no qual o aluno pode ver sua situação financeira e sua avaliação fisica
Pagina Avaliação fisica ------> Traz todas as avaliações fisicas do aluno logado (Busca no bd através do cpj, que o o cliente já logou)
etc, etc.
Vou colocar aqui página por página como que está, (Mais uma vez funciona no wamp, já no servidor não]
Página de login
<?php
session_start();
include ("datahora_aluno.php");
?>
<html>
<head>
<title>Área do Aluno - Citrus Gym Osasco</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css">
<!--
@import url(Fisk/classes.css);
-->
</style>
<script language="JavaScript" type="text/JavaScript">
<!--
function MM_reloadPage(init) { //reloads the window if Nav4 resized
if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);
//-->
</script>
<style type="text/css">
<!--
@import url(home/classes.css);
@import url(classes.css);
-->
</style>
<script language="JavaScript">
function valida_dados(nomeform){
if (nomeform.utilizador.value=="")
{
alert("É nescessário digitar o usuario e a senha para entrar no sistema.");
return false;
} else {
return true;
}}
</script>
</head>
<body bgcolor="#DCF29A" topmargin="0" marginheight="0">
<table width="740" border="1" align="center" cellpadding="0" cellspacing="0" bordercolor="#000066">
<tr>
<td><div align="center"><img src="imagem/topo_site2.jpg" width="786" height="97"></div></td>
</tr>
<tr>
<td bgcolor="#CCFF00"><div align="center"><strong><font color="#0000FF">Para
ter acesso as demais áreas do sistema, é nescessário
efetuar login.</font></strong></div></td>
</tr>
<tr>
<td bgcolor="#CCCCCC"><div align="center"><strong>olá Visitante,
Hoje é <?php echo $_SESSION['data']; ?> </strong></div></td>
</tr>
<tr>
<td><div align="center">
<form name="form1" method="post" action="login_aluno.php" onSubmit="return valida_dados(this)">
<p> </p>
<p> </p>
<p> </p>
<table width="20%" border="1" cellpadding="0" cellspacing="0" bordercolor="#333333">
<tr>
<td><table width="32%" border="0">
<tr>
<td><br>
Usuário</td>
<td><input name="cpf" type="text" id="cpf"></td>
</tr>
<tr>
<td>Senha</td>
<td><input name="rg" type="password" id="rg"></td>
</tr>
<tr>
<td colspan="2"><div align="center">
<input type="submit" name="Submit" value="Entrar">
<input type="reset" name="Submit2" value="Limpar">
<br>
<br>
</div></td>
</tr>
</table></td>
</tr>
</table>
<p>Seu IP: <?php echo $_SERVER['REMOTE_ADDR']; ?></p>
</form>
<p align="left"> </p>
<p align="left"> </p>
<p align="left"> </p>
<p align="left"> </p>
<p align="left"> </p>
<p align="center">Caso não esteja conseguindo logar comunique a
recepção da academia.</p>
</div></td>
</tr>
<tr>
<td bgcolor="#CCCCCC"><div align="center"><strong>Direitos reservados à
CITRUS GYM OSASCO - 4237-3070</strong></div></td>
</tr>
</table>
</body>
</html>
Página ontem tem os links para os alunos verem sua situação financeira e avaliação fisica:
<?php
session_start();
if ($_SESSION['autentica']<>'foifoifoifoi'){
header('location:../aviso_aluno.php?id=1');
}
?>
<html>
<head>
<title>Área do Aluno - Citrus Gym Osasco</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css">
<!--
@import url(../../Fisk/classes.css);
-->
</style>
<script language="JavaScript" type="text/JavaScript">
<!--
function MM_reloadPage(init) { //reloads the window if Nav4 resized
if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);
//-->
</script>
<style type="text/css">
<!--
@import url("../classes.css");
-->
</style>
</head>
<body bgcolor="#DCF29A" topmargin="0" marginheight="0">
<table width="786" border="1" align="center" cellpadding="0" cellspacing="0" bordercolor="#6699CC">
<tr>
<td width="786"><div align="center"><img src="../imagem/topo_site2.jpg" width="786" height="97"></div></td>
</tr>
<tr>
<td align="center" bgcolor="#CCFF00">
<div align="center"><strong><font color="#0000FF"><br>
</font></strong><font color="#0000FF"><strong> </str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="cadastros.php">Dicas</a> </str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="impressao_aluno/buscar_financeiro_completo.php">financeiro</a>
</strong></font><strong>|</strong><font color="#0000FF"><strong> <a href="impressao_aluno/buscar_avaliacao_completa.php">avaliações
físicas</a> </str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="[http://www.citrusgymosasco.com.br/site/calendario.zip">cALENDÁRIO](http://www.citrusgymosasco.com.br/site/calendario.zip)
DE EVENTOS</a> </str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="../aviso.php?id=2"><font color="#0000FF">Sair</font></a></strong></font></div></td>
</tr>
<tr>
<td bgcolor="#CCCCCC"><div align="center"><strong><br>
olá seu cpf é: <?php echo $_SESSION['cpf']; ?>, Hoje é
<?php echo $_SESSION['data']; ?> </strong></div></td>
</tr>
<tr>
....
Pagina buscar_financeiro_completo.php (Está pagina quando o aluno entrar vai trazer tudo que ele já pagou, o sistema vai identificar o cliente pelo cpf, que utilizou para logar, no wamp funciona bonitinho, já no servidor não)
<?php
session_start();
if ($_SESSION['autentica']<>'foifoifoifoi'){
header('location:../aviso_aluno.php?id=1');
}
?>
<html>
<head>
<script language="JavaScript1.2">
<!--
function DoPrinting(){
if (!window.print){
alert("Use o Netscape ou Internet Explorer \n nas versões 4.0 ou superior!")
return
}
window.print()
}
//-->
</script>
<title>Área do Aluno - Citrus Gym Osasco</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css">
<!--
@import url(file:///C|/servidor/www/Fisk/classes.css);
-->
</style>
<script language="JavaScript" type="text/JavaScript">
<!--
function MM_reloadPage(init) { //reloads the window if Nav4 resized
if (init==true) with (navigator) {if ((appName=="Netscape")&&(parseInt(appVersion)==4)) {
document.MM_pgW=innerWidth; document.MM_pgH=innerHeight; onresize=MM_reloadPage; }}
else if (innerWidth!=document.MM_pgW || innerHeight!=document.MM_pgH) location.reload();
}
MM_reloadPage(true);
//-->
</script>
<style type="text/css">
<!--
@import url("../classes.css");
-->
</style>
<link href="../../classes.css" rel="stylesheet" type="text/css">
</head>
<body bgcolor="#DCF29A" topmargin="0" marginheight="0"><table width="740"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td><div align="center"><img src="../../imagem/topo_site2.jpg" width="786" height="97"></div></td>
</tr>
<tr>
<td bgcolor="#CCFF00"><div align="center"><a href="../index_aluno.php"><strong><font color="#0000FF">Inicio</font></strong></a><font color="#0000FF"><strong>
</strong></font><strong>|</strong><font color="#0000FF"><strong> dicas </str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="buscar_avaliacao_completa.php">Avaliação
fisica</a></strong></font><strong>|</strong><font color="#0000FF"><strong>
</strong></font><font color="#0000FF"><strong> <a href="a[http://www.citrusgymosasco.com.br/site/calendario.zip">cALENDÁRIO](http://www.citrusgymosasco.com.br/site/calendario.zip)
DE EVENTOS</a></strong></font><strong>|</strong><font color="#0000FF"><strong>
<a href="../../aviso_aluno.php?id=2"><font color="#0000FF">Sair</font></a></strong></font></div></td>
</tr>
<tr>
<td bgcolor="#CCCCCC"><div align="center"><strong> seu cpf: <?php echo $_SESSION['cpf']; ?>,
Hoje é <?php echo $_SESSION['data']; ?> </strong></div></td>
</tr>
<tr>
<td><div align="left">
<p><strong>Buscar no cadastro financeiro:</strong></p>
<form name="form1" method="post" action="">
<table width="99%" border="0" align="center" bordercolor="#999999" class="campos">
<tr>
<td width="74%" colspan="7"><div align="center"><br>
</div></td>
</tr>
<tr>
<td colspan="7"> </td>
</tr>
<?php
require("../../banco.php");
$avaliacoes = array();
$cpf = $_POST['texto'];
$sql = sprintf( "select `tabela`, `mes`, `valor`, `nota`, `destino`, `data`, `historico`, `balanco`, `ano` from `financeiro` where ( `cpf`='%s' );" , $_SESSION['cpf'] );
if ( ( $res = mysql_query( $sql ) ) ){
while ( ( $row = mysql_fetch_array( $res , MYSQL_ASSOC ) ) ){
$avaliacoes[] = sprintf( "<td>%s</td><td>%s</td><td>%s</td><td>%s</td><td>%s</td><td>%s</td><td>%s</td><td>%s</td><td>%s</td>",
$row[ "tabela" ],
$row[ "mes" ],
$row[ "valor" ],
$row[ "nota" ],
$row[ "destino" ],
$row[ "data" ],
$row[ "historico" ],
$row[ "balanco" ],
$row[ "ano" ]
);
}
mysql_free_result( $res );
} <table border='1' align='center'>
<thead>
<tr>
<th colspan='9'>SITUAÇÃO FINANCEIRA DO ALUNO(A)CPF: %s</th>
</tr>
</thead>
<tbody>
<tr>
<td>NOME:</td>
<td>VENCIMENTO:</td>
<td>VALOR:</td>
<td>SITUAÇÃO:</td>
<td>DESTINO:</td>
<td>DATA DE PGTO:</td>
<td>FORMA:</td>
<td>MÊS:</td>
<td>ANO:</td>
</tr>
<tr>%s</tr>
</tbody>
</table>" , $cpf , implode( "</tr><tr>" , $avaliacoes ) ); ?>
<div align="center">
<p><br>
<br>
<br>
<input type="button" value="Clique para imprimir a página" OnClick="javascript:DoPrinting()">
</p>
<p> </p>
</div>
<td width="26%">
<tr>
<td bgcolor="#CCCCCC"><div align="center"><strong>Direitos reservados
à CITRUS GYM OSASCO - 4237-3070</strong></div></td>
</tr>
<tr>
<td bgcolor="#CCCCCC">
</body>
</html>Carregando comentários...